More ‘sluggish’ sales plague Capcom financials

Capcom experienced another “sluggish” performance in its latest financial quarter — the first of Fiscal 2010, from April 1 to June 30 — and consequently blamed slow growth of Lost Planet 2 sales, among other things. Net sales for the quarter were down 2.4 percent year-over-year at 19 million yen ($219 million) and net income dropped a dramatic 90 percent from last year to the tune of 213 million yen ($2.5 million)

Sega confirms Thor game for 2011

Sega today reaffirmed its ongoing commitment to creating game tie-ins to Marvel’s (will-be) Avengers flicks. Following its recent pair of Iron Man games and The Incredible Hulk , Sega will launch Thor: The Video Game across major platforms next year — and almost certainly around the release of the Thor film, due out May 6, 2011
